Inspiration

Finding sources for medical research papers is a very challenging and time-consuming process. Most articles/papers that are screened are not included as a source in the final project, and it's very tedious to manually search for reliable articles online.

What it does

Nova aims to streamline the process of finding credible research sources to support your papers. It accomplishes this by providing a one-stop-shop to aggregate, filter, and review potential citations from high-quality peer-reviewed journals.
